To be considered when buying play sand

  • If you have sand for your Sandpit If you want to buy, you should of course make sure that it is also play sand. Above all, the grain size of the sand and the inorganic material from which it was crushed must be taken into account.
  • When playing sand, it should be fine sand. You should perhaps know that fine sand has a grain size of about one to a maximum of two millimeters. Regarding the material from which the sand was extracted, it should be said that it should not be simple stones such as granite. It is also important to ensure that the sand is obtained from a material such as sandstone, if possible, and that the surface of the individual grains is as round as possible.
  • If you want to buy high quality play sand, but you are not sure how good the quality of the sand actually is, you can take a sand sample and put it in water. When a broth is made, more or less clay is mixed in and the quality is not too high. An intense yellow color also indicates a high clay content.
  • The parameters described above now also affect the density of sand. Play sand should have a density of around 1.5 g / cm2 exhibit. The relationship between grain size and density is that coarse grain size leads to lower density. Too low a density indicates that the sand is too coarse. However, the density should not be too high, because that in turn indicates that particles various materials were mixed in, such as the aforementioned clay, which pollutes the sand leaves.

How to calculate the density of sand

  1. If you want to find out the density of play sand because it is not specified on the packaging, you need to know its weight and volume.

  3. Both parameters are easy to find out. So you just have to pick up a bucket whose volume you know. You now have to weigh that bucket and write down the empty weight.
  4. If you now put your play sand in the bucket, then its volume is logically that of the bucket. You can find out the weight of the sand by weighing the bucket again and subtracting the empty weight of the bucket that was previously written down from the corresponding value.
  5. To calculate the density you don't need much more than the formula p = m / V, where p stands for the density, m for the mass and V for the volume of your play sand.
  6. Using the calculated density, you can now find out whether you are actually using sand because, as described above, conclusions can be drawn about the grain size and the original material permit.
